Indian Air Force to get 18 squadrons of Tejas

Posted on September 14, 2018 by alert5

Head of the Indian Air Force, Air Chief Marshal BS Dhanoa, has disclosed that all MiG-21 and MiG-27 squadrons will be replaced by the HAL Tejas.

South Korea cleared to buy P-8A and PAC-3 MSE missiles

Posted on September 14, 2018 by alert5

South Korea has been cleared by the U.S. government to buy six Boeing P-8A maritime patrol aircraft for approximately $2.10 billion.

Israel disclose details on its largest air strike in Syria since 1974

Posted on September 14, 2018September 14, 2018 by alert5

The Israeli Air Force has spoken on its largest air strike in Syria since 1974, dubbed Operation “House of Cards.”

ROKMC seeking transport ship capable of carrying aircraft

Posted on September 13, 2018 by alert5

The commander of Republic of Korea Marine Corps, Lt. Gen. Jun Jin-goo, has said that his service is seeking to acquire a transport ship capable of carrying warplanes.

Zambia secretly bought the Hermes 450

Posted on September 13, 2018 by alert5

Jane’s reports that the Zambian Air Force has secretly inducted the Israeli-made Hermes 450 unmanned aerial vehicle into service.
